Profile

Miss Dana Touqmatchi is a Consultant Obstetrician and Gynaecologist with extensive experience in both NHS and private practice. A graduate of Imperial College London, she obtained a BSc (Hons) in Medical Sciences with Obstetrics and Gynaecology before completing her MBBS medical degree. 

She subsequently undertook specialist training in Obstetrics and Gynaecology across leading London teaching hospitals. Miss Touqmatchi further strengthened her academic credentials by completing a Master's degree in Surgical Education at Imperial College London.

Since 2016, Miss Touqmatchi has held a substantive Consultant post at The Hillingdon Hospital NHS Foundation Trust, where she manages a broad spectrum of obstetric and gynaecological conditions.

She has extensive experience in all aspects of general obstetrics and gynaecology, including antenatal and postnatal care, high-risk pregnancy management, emergency obstetrics, benign gynaecology, colposcopy, and minimally invasive gynaecological surgery. She is particularly experienced in the management of complex pregnancies and obstetric emergencies and is recognised for her meticulous clinical judgement and patient-centred approach to care.

Alongside her NHS role, Miss Touqmatchi runs a busy private obstetric practice at The Portland Hospital in central London, one of the United Kingdom's leading private maternity hospitals. Across her NHS and private practice, she delivers more than 200 babies each year, providing comprehensive care throughout pregnancy, childbirth, and the postnatal period.

Miss Touqmatchi has a longstanding commitment to education, training, and patient safety and is actively involved in the teaching and supervision of junior doctors and healthcare professionals. She regularly participates in specialist courses, conferences, and clinical governance activities to ensure that her practice remains at the forefront of modern obstetrics and gynaecology.

In addition to her clinical and academic work, Miss Touqmatchi has undertaken medico-legal practice for the past six years and has completed Bond Solon expert witness training. She provides independent, objective, and evidence-based expert opinion in matters relating to obstetrics and gynaecology, taking direct instructions from solicitors and also working through a number of specialist medicolegal agencies.
